Lesson Description

What is this lesson about?

This B1–B2 ESL lesson explores patience, waiting, and the everyday situations that test our tolerance. Learners discuss relatable experiences such as queues, delays, and anticipation while sharing strategies for staying calm when things take longer than expected.

What language will students learn?

Students practise natural expressions related to patience and waiting.

How do students practise?

Learners build fluency through a conversation-first sequence:

  • Relatable waiting situations

  • “This or That” choices about patience

  • Personal statements about everyday behaviour

  • Storytelling about frustrating delays

  • Agree / disagree discussion statements

  • Using patience-related expressions in context

  • Discussing common idioms about waiting

  • Reflecting on situations that test patience

Why is this lesson useful?

By the end of the lesson, students will be able to:

  • Talk about patience and frustration in everyday life

  • Use natural expressions related to waiting

  • Understand common idioms about patience

  • Describe personal experiences of delays and anticipation


Who is it for?

This lesson is designed for adult ESL learners at B1–B2 level who want to improve their speaking skills while discussing relatable topics such as patience, waiting, and everyday frustrations.
